Imports of Ferrous Waste and Scrap; Remelting Scrap Ingots of Iron or Steel in Egypt

In 2022, imports of ferrous waste and scrap; remelting scrap ingots of iron or steels into Egypt reduced sharply to 3.3M tons, which is down by -16.8% on 2021 figures. Over the period under review, imports sa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 36%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 3.9M tons, and then contracted markedly in the following year.

In value terms, imports of ferrous waste and scrap; remelting scrap ingots of iron or steels contracted to $1.5B in 2022. Overall, imports, however, continue to indicate a resilient incre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 102%. As a result, imports attained the peak of $1.7B, and then contracted in the following year.

Top Suppliers of Ferrous Waste and Scrap; Remelting Scrap Ingots of Iron or Steel to Egypt in 2022:

  1. United Kingdom (1252.4K tons)
  2. Belgium (783.6K tons)
  3. United States (543.8K tons)
  4. Netherlands (491.9K tons)
  5. Lebanon (117.6K tons)

Exports of Ferrous Waste and Scrap; Remelting Scrap Ingots of Iron or Steel in Egypt

In 2022, exports of ferrous waste and scrap; remelting scrap ingots of iron or steels from Egypt fell rapidly to 2.4K tons, declining by -66.4% compared with 2021. In general, exports recorded a sharp slump. The smallest decline of -16.6% was in 2021.

In value terms, exports of ferrous waste and scrap; remelting scrap ingots of iron or steels shrank markedly to $4.6M in 2022. Over the period under review, exports recorded a abrupt descent.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 30% against the previous year. As a result, the exports attained the peak of $11M, and then reduced notably in the following year.
